Take a look into the House of Kolor "Ice Pearls." They are made with glass, and have one hell of alot of pop when they are in the sun. I just did mine with the blue pearl, and holy crap. It looks black when it's not got the sun right on it, but when the sun hit it, it flares up something fierce.
